‘Free Of' Claims Can Cost: Complaints Mounting From 'Consumer Perception'

Executive Summary

Plaintiffs’ bar seeks ‘free of’ claim inaccuracies on supplements, including claims that stray from federal or industry standards, says attorney Kristi Wolff in CRN webinar. Common pitfalls include “100% gluten free,” “no trans fat” and “THC-free.”
